TRAFFIC INFORMATION

"Traffic Information
Service"
Traffic information is a service available
on your multimedia system which en-
ables you to receive up-to-date traffic
information from the best local sources.
The "Traffic" service uses TMC informa-
tion transmitted over FM wavebands.
"TomTom Traffic" uses LIVE serv-
ices information. These services show
events in the form of dots on the map.
It covers the main roads and is updated
regularly.
Note: the menu title can be "Traffic" or
"TomTom Traffic".

"Traffic Information Service"
options
To access the "Traffic Information
Service" options, from the main menu
press "Services", "Navigation services",
then "TomTom Traffic".
"Minimise delays"
Select this option to alter your journey
based on the latest traffic information.
"Read traffic information"
This menu enables you to activate the
audio reading of traffic information.
"View map"
This menu enables you to explore the
map and keep up-to-date with the traf-
fic situation in your area. To access the
map, from the main menu select "Traffic
Information Service", then "View map".
The map displays the last searched lo-
cation. Press the icon for an incident to
get more detailed information.
"Traffic settings"
This menu allows you to set the desired
default calculation method.
"Display traffic on route"
This menu allows you to see an over-
view of all traffic incidents on your
route. Press the icon for an incident to
get more detailed information.
"TomTom Traffic" service
This service is accessible free of charge
during a trial period. You can extend
your subscription at a later stage. The
"TomTom Traffic" service offers more
frequent updates (approximately every
three minutes), covering main and sec-
ondary roads.
